Message type: E = Error
Message class: EMV - Reserved for IS-U: move-in/out
Message number: 234
Message text: A move-in is due on &2 for installation &1 (contract &3)
You cannot create a move-in document for installation &v1& on &v4&
because installation &v1& is allocated to contract &v3& as of &v2&.
The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.
If you create a move-in on &v4& then you must also create a move-out
with a move-out date earlier than &v2&.
To do this, choose <ls>Move-in/out -> Insert Contract</>.

- A move-in is due on &2 for installation &1 (contract &3) ?The SAP error message EMV234 indicates that a move-in is due for a specific installation and contract. This message typically arises in the context of SAP IS-U (Industry Solution for Utilities) when there is a need to process a move-in for a customer or installation that has not yet been completed.
Cause:
The error message EMV234 can occur due to several reasons:
- Pending Move-In: There is a pending move-in request for the specified installation and contract that has not been processed.
- Incomplete Data: Required data for the move-in process may be missing or incomplete, preventing the system from proceeding.
- Incorrect Status: The installation or contract may be in a status that does not allow for further processing until the move-in is completed.
- System Configuration: There may be configuration issues in the SAP system that are preventing the move-in from being processed correctly.
